What is a Smart Grid?

Unlike traditional power grids that simply deliver electricity a smart grid creates a two-way communication channel between your home and the power grid. This enables automated decisions that save money and reduce waste. For homeowners this technology represents a significant leap forward in energy management.

How IoT Enhances Smart Grids

IoT devices such as smart thermostats smart meters and connected appliances play a crucial role in smart grids. These devices collect real-time data on energy consumption allowing for:

Real-time monitoring: Track your electricity usage as it happens seeing exactly how and when you're using power throughout the day.
Automated control: Adjust energy consumption automatically based on real-time pricing occupancy and weather conditions. 

Remote management: Control and monitor your energy usage from anywhere using a smartphone or tablet.
Predictive maintenance: AI and machine learning algorithms analyze data to predict equipment issues before they happen ensuring your systems run smoothly.
Benefits of Smart Grids for Homeowners
Reduced energy waste: Smart grids optimize energy flow and minimize transmission losses leading to greater efficiency. 

Lower energy costs: By shifting power usage to off-peak hours and participating in demand response programs, homeowners can significantly reduce their energy bills.
Increased reliability: Smart grids can detect and respond to outages quickly minimizing downtime and improving service reliability.
Integration of renewable energy: Smart grids seamlessly integrate renewable energy sources like solar panels allowing homeowners to generate their own electricity and even sell excess power back to the grid. 



Greater control and convenience: 


User-friendly apps and smart home displays provide homeowners with unprecedented control over their energy consumption.
Environmental benefits: By promoting energy efficiency and renewable energy adoption, smart grids contribute to a more sustainable future.

Examples of Smart Grid Technologies in Action

Smart Meters: Measure and transmit real-time energy consumption data to utilities and consumers enabling dynamic pricing and demand response programs.
Smart Thermostats: Adjust temperature settings based on occupancy patterns and weather conditions ensuring that energy is not wasted when a room is unoccupied.
Smart Appliances: Connected appliances that can be controlled remotely and optimized for energy efficiency. 

Home Energy Management Systems (HEMS): Provide a comprehensive overview of energy consumption allowing homeowners to identify areas of waste and make informed decisions.
Solar Panels and Energy Storage: Enable homeowners to generate their own electricity and store excess energy for later use.
